Publisher Description

Keep your secrets. Tell your lies. The gripping new psychological thriller from the author of the bestselling The One Who Got Away.
An old castle ...

For more than 150 years, a grand house known as Alden Castle has stood proudly in the rolling hills of California's wine country, home to a family weighed down by secrets and debt.

A fresh body ...

When the castle is sold, billionaire developers move in, only to discover one skeleton after another - including a fresh corpse - rotting in the old family cemetery.

An unsolved mystery ...

As three generations of the well-respected Alden-Stowe family come under scrutiny, police unearth a twisted web of rivalries, alliances, deceit, and treachery.

A gold-digger wife, a demented patriarch, a daughter in the grip of first love ... Who has lied? Who will survive? And who, amidst all the horror and betrayal, is the lucky one?

I would have given a fifth star but the story needed the setting of a British Commonwealth country. What bothered me the most were the courtroom scenes. Americans don’t have the “dock” where the accused sit, for instance. We also don’t use the word “brief” in the same sense that British law does. There were other instances of British terms being used, for instance, “nan” for grandma. A little research into American courts and colloquialisms would have helped if the setting is supposedly in America, and I’m amazed that the author’s editors didn’t help out in that respect.
Other than that, it was a tale with a lot of twists and turns which made it a fun read.
